Hydrocodone

Hydrocodone (also known as Dihydrocodeinone, Hydrocodon, Hydrocone, Hydroconum, Multacodin, Bekadid, Codinovo, hidrocodona, Idrocodone or (-)-Dihydrocodeinone) is a substance of the morphinan class.

Chemistry

Salts []

Hydrocodone is typically found in the form of its tartrate, bitartrate, hydrochloride, monohydrate, hydrochloride dihydrate and dihydrate salts.
